the highlights of the 7thieee/acminternationalconference on gridcomputing held in Barcelona on September 28-29, 2006 were presented. the program for this conference covered all areas of gridcomputing research, which include Internet-based computing models, applications, including eScience and eBusiness applications, middleware and toolkits, and virtual Instrumentation. One of the paper presented an approach to grid scheduling that focused in the global cost optimization problem rather than in the details of individual applications taking into account the entire workload and dynamically adjusting to the varying service demands. Another contribution presented the design of a desktop grid implemented over a modified Peer-to-Peer architecture. Another paper summarized ongoing research and recent results on the development of flexible access control infrastructure for complex resource provisioning in grid-based collaborative applications and on-demand network services provisioning.
